After earning his B.A. (1941) and M.A. (1947) at the University of Florida, Paul W. Partridge, Jr., received a Ph.D. in American Civilization at the University of Pennsylvania in 1951. His advisors were English professor Arthur Hobson Quinn and Fine Arts professor Robert C. Smith.

From the description of John Blake White: Southern Romantic painter and playright: unpublished typescript, 1951. (University of Pennsylvania Library). WorldCat record id: 83107448
